在網(wǎng)站開(kāi)發(fā)中,我經(jīng)常會(huì)用到需要獲取當(dāng)前網(wǎng)站根目錄的情況,在采用了“.htaccess”強(qiáng)制首頁(yè)訪問(wèn)的情況下,我們獲取一般都是根目錄,但如果在內(nèi)部調(diào)用、使用某個(gè)文件的時(shí)候,當(dāng)前文件的路徑如何確定,沒(méi)有強(qiáng)制訪問(wèn)首頁(yè),然后不用判斷那么輕松,我們需要用一點(diǎn)技巧才可以實(shí)現(xiàn)。
下面是實(shí)際的效果:
D:/wwwroot/wap.sooo12.cn/index.php
-----------------------------------------
login_deal.php
D:/wwwroot/wap.sooo12.cn/index.php
代碼
echo $pathname=str_replace('\','/',dirname(__FILE__)).'<hr>';
echo $pathname=str_replace('\','/',basename(__FILE__))."<hr>";
echo $pathname=str_replace('\','/',realpath(__FILE__));